Delphi-PRAXiS
Seite 1 von 2  1 2      

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Sonstige Fragen zu Delphi (https://www.delphipraxis.net/19-sonstige-fragen-zu-delphi/)
-   -   Delphi PageControl Resize Bug ?? (https://www.delphipraxis.net/10300-pagecontrol-resize-bug.html)

Tyrael Y. 15. Okt 2003 15:05


PageControl Resize Bug ??
 
Moin,

ist einem von euch bekannt, ob es im PageControl ein Resize Bug vorhanden ist.
Beim resizen werden die Controls die innerhalb der PageControls liegen gar nicht
oder fehlerhaft angezeigt.

- Scrollbars von TTreeViews verschwinden( sind nur unsichtbar, da man die Scrollbars beim
resizen immer wieder sieht nur am Ende des Resizen sind sie unsichtbar)

- Der Textbereich der TEdit Felder sind flach und liegen nicht tiefer, wie es eigentlich sein sollte


schon mal einer so ein Bug erlebt?

Gruß Tyrael

rebugger 15. Okt 2003 15:07

Re: PageControl Resize Bug ??
 
Hast du Align=... gesetzt oder stellst du Width und Height per Hand beim Resizen ein ?

sakura 15. Okt 2003 15:08

Re: PageControl Resize Bug ??
 
Als Tipp von Alexander verweise ich Dich mal auf folgenden Thread:
http://www.delphipraxis.net/internal...ct.php?t=11507

...:cat:...

Tyrael Y. 15. Okt 2003 15:10

Re: PageControl Resize Bug ??
 
Zitat:

Hast du Align=... gesetzt oder stellst du Width und Height per Hand beim Resizen ein ?
ich habe Align = alClient zur Designzeit eingestellt

Tyrael Y. 15. Okt 2003 15:12

Re: PageControl Resize Bug ??
 
Zitat:

Als Tipp von Alexander verweise ich Dich mal auf folgenden Thread:
http://www.delphipraxis.net/topic115...rdiges+verhalt ... esize.html

LOL, soll wohl ein Witz sein, :lol:

.. das ist doch mein eigener Thread, und da geht es um das selbe Problem
und bisher keine Antwort

OLLI_T 15. Okt 2003 15:24

Re: PageControl Resize Bug ??
 
Hallo Tyrael!

Ich arbeite auch mit D5 und nutze exzessiv das gute alte PageControl. Diese Prob wäre mir sicher aufgefallen. Hmm was hast Du für ne Version der ComCtl32? Hast Du schon mal die Properties des PageC permutiert? Wieviele Registerseiten hat Dein PageC? Machst Du irgendwas übles im OnChange Event, Speicher falsch angezapft? Bau Dir doch testweise eine Dummy-Anwendung zusammen, die nur die Controls mit den entsprechenden Align-Properties enthält; ganz ohne Code.

Viel Erfolg

OLLI

sakura 15. Okt 2003 15:29

Re: PageControl Resize Bug ??
 
Das nächste Mal einfach wieder vorholen - den alten Thread werde ich mal vernichten, damit es nicht zu Cross-Postings kommt. Nicht für das gleiche Problem neue Threads öffnen!

...:cat:...

Tyrael Y. 15. Okt 2003 15:33

Re: PageControl Resize Bug ??
 
Zitat:

Ich arbeite auch mit D5 und nutze exzessiv das gute alte PageControl. Diese Prob wäre mir sicher aufgefallen. Hmm was hast Du für ne Version der ComCtl32? Hast Du schon mal die Properties des PageC permutiert? Wieviele Registerseiten hat Dein PageC? Machst Du irgendwas übles im OnChange Event, Speicher falsch angezapft? Bau Dir doch testweise eine Dummy-Anwendung zusammen, die nur die Controls mit den entsprechenden Align-Properties enthält; ganz ohne Code.
ähm, ich hab da schon bissel mehr...

auf einem Formular befinden sich 2 Frames
auf einem dieser Frames ist ein PageControl
auf diesem PageControl werden zur Laufzeit andere Frames geladen und angezeigt, je nach Auswahl
auf diesen Frames befinden sich auch manchmal PageControls und manchmal nicht
bei den reingeladenen Frames tritt das Problem auf wenn ein PagControl auf dem Frame ist

... deshalb dachte ich mir es könnte ein PageControl Bug sein.... muß aber nicht

ist ein bissel komplexer das Projekt


Gruß Tyrael

Tyrael Y. 15. Okt 2003 15:35

Re: PageControl Resize Bug ??
 
Zitat:

Das nächste Mal einfach wieder vorholen - den alten Thread werde ich mal vernichten, damit es nicht zu Cross-Postings kommt. Nicht für das gleiche Problem neue Threads öffnen!
ok mach das,

ich hab den neune Thread eröffent weil cih es diesmal auf das PageControl
konkretisiert habe un bei dem anderem Thread wusste ich überhaupt nicht,
war eher allgemein, dehalb 2Threads


Gruß Tyrael

Christian Seehase 15. Okt 2003 15:38

Re: PageControl Resize Bug ??
 
Moin Tyrael,

dazu mal eine Idee:
Versuch mal mit einigen wenigen Bestandteilen Deines Projektes ein neues zu machen, bei dem der Fehler dann auch auftritt.

Hintergrund:
Du könntest mal versuchen statt der Frames Forms zu verwenden, um zu prüfen, ob der Fehler dann auch noch auftritt. Könnte ja an den Frames liegen.
Ausser wenn die Forms auf Align := alClient eingestellt sind müsste man dann zwar beim Resize noch ein wenig Hand anlegen, aber dass sollten jeweils nicht mehr als zwei Zeilen sein.

Die Forms müssten dazu auf BorderStyle := bsNone eingstellt werden, und als Parent den gewünschten Container (Form, Panel, PageControl...) zugewiesen bekommen.


Alle Zeitangaben in WEZ +1. Es ist jetzt 02:57 Uhr.
Seite 1 von 2  1 2      

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z